Jott Launches Local Canadian Numbers
February 13th, 2008 · 2 Comments
Messaging and “GTD-ish” service Jott has just launched new local numbers in many major cities in Canada. The service has gone from one local number in Toronto, to twenty nation-wide.
Here is an excerpt from the email sent to Canadian Jott users today:
